Early Life and Education
Patrick Collison was born on September 9, 1988, in Limerick, Ireland. He showed an early interest in computers and programming. At the age of 16, he won the 41st Young Scientist and Technology Exhibition in Dublin for his work on artificial intelligence. Patrick and his younger brother John, who would later become his business partner, were homeschooled by their parents, both of whom were entrepreneurs. For his higher education, Patrick attended the Massachusetts Institute of Technology (MIT), but dropped out to pursue his entrepreneurial dreams.
Early Career and Achievements
Patrick’s entrepreneurial journey began when he co-founded Shuppa with his brother John in 2007. The company later merged with Auctomatic, which was sold to Live Current Media for $5 million in 2008 when Patrick was just 19. This early success marked the beginning of Patrick’s illustrious career in the tech industry.
Stripe: The Game Changer
In 2010, Patrick and John founded Stripe, an online payment processing platform for internet businesses. Stripe started as a side project but quickly gained traction due to its simplicity and effectiveness. Today, Stripe is one of the most valuable startups in the world, with a valuation of $95 billion as of March 2021. It counts major companies like Amazon, Google, and Uber among its clients.

Net Worth and Recognition
Patrick Collison’s net worth is estimated to be $11.4 billion, according to Forbes. He and his brother John have been recognized for their contributions to the tech industry. They were included in the Forbes’ “30 Under 30” list in 2012, and in 2014, they won the EY Entrepreneur of the Year award.
